Comparative Analysis: Credit Cards vs. E-Wallets
When evaluating payment methods for online gaming, an essential aspect to consider is the comparison between credit cards and e-wallets. E-wallet options such as PayPal, Skrill, and Neteller provide gamers with alternative ways to manage their funds while often offering enhanced security measures. One of the key differences is the added layer of anonymity that e-wallets provide. Unlike credit card transactions, which directly connect to a player’s bank account, e-wallets can act as a buffer between the casino and the user’s financial details.
Furthermore, e-wallets can facilitate quicker withdrawals in many cases. Funds transferred to an e-wallet can often be accessed within a day, while credit card withdrawals can take several days to process. For gamers who value speed and efficiency in their transactions, this could be a deciding factor when selecting a payment method.
However, it is essential to note that e-wallets require users to set up an account and may involve additional fees, depending on the platform. For some players, the convenience of using a credit card—combined with the absence of registration for an additional payment service—may outweigh these drawbacks.
Regulatory Framework Surrounding UK Credit Card Casinos
The UK gambling industry is highly regulated, with strict guidelines set forth by the UK Gambling Commission (UKGC). These regulations are designed to protect consumers and ensure fair play across all gaming platforms. UK credit card casinos must comply with these regulations, which include measures for responsible gambling and ensuring that players are of legal gambling age.
As part of these regulations, the UKGC has also taken steps to address concerns around problem gambling. This includes guidelines on advertising and promotions, as well as restrictions on the use of credit cards for gambling activities. Given the evolving landscape, players should remain vigilant and aware of any changes in the regulatory framework that may affect their ability to use credit cards in the gaming context.
